Udostępnij za pośrednictwem


kontynuować instrukcji (C++)

Wymusza przeniesienia kontroli do kontrolowania wyrażenie najmniejszą otaczającej czy, dla, lub podczas pętli.

continue;

Uwagi

Wszelkie pozostałe oświadczenia w bieżącej iteracji nie są wykonywane.Następnej iteracji pętli jest określana w następujący sposób:

  • W do lub while rozpoczyna następnej iteracji pętli, powtórna kontrolującego wyrażenie do lub while instrukcji.

  • In a for loop (using the syntax for(init-expr; cond-expr; loop-expr)), loop-expr klauzuli jest wykonywany.Następnie cond-expr klauzuli jest ponownie ocenione i, w zależności od wyniku pętli albo kończy lub wystąpi inny iteracji.

W poniższym przykładzie jak continue można stosować instrukcji, ominąć sekcje kodu i rozpocząć następnej iteracji pętli.

Przykład

// continue_statement.cpp
#include <stdio.h>
int main()
{
    int i = 0;
    do
    {
        i++;
        printf_s("before the continue\n");
        continue;
        printf("after the continue, should never print\n");
     } while (i < 3);

     printf_s("after the do loop\n");
}
  

Zobacz też

Informacje

Instrukcje JUMP (C++)

Słów kluczowych języka C++